Understanding the Challenges of Traditional Allergy Protocols

When we talk about allergy protocols, we mean the set of rules and steps people follow to prevent allergens from causing harm. In many places, these traditional rules involve things like:

  • Checking labels by hand.
  • People talking to each other about allergens (like a server asking the kitchen about ingredients).
  • Writing things down on paper forms to keep track of allergies or special food orders.
  • Staff remembering what they learned in training and always paying attention.

While these steps are important, they have some real downsides and make mistakes more likely. This is true for many standard operating procedures, including crucial tasks like sanitation protocols.

Here’s why relying only on these old ways can be risky:

  • Inconsistent Steps: How well someone checks for allergens can change depending on who is doing it. Some staff might be super careful, while others might rush or not remember every single detail from training. This means the allergy protocols aren’t always followed exactly the same way every time, creating dangerous gaps where allergens could slip through.
  • Problems with Paperwork: Keeping track of allergen information on paper forms can be messy. Papers can get lost, or someone might write something down incorrectly. Finding information quickly when you need it right away can be hard if it’s buried in a stack of papers.
  • Missing Tiny Amounts: Even when people try their best, the old ways of testing for allergens might not be sensitive enough. They could miss tiny, tiny amounts of allergens that are still enough to cause a severe reaction in someone with a strong allergy. Traditional allergy protocols often don’t have the super-high sensitivity needed to catch these microscopic traces. (ambiq.com/blog/sniffing-out-the-benefits-of-ai-in-allergen-testing/)
  • Talking Troubles: When people just talk about allergies, things can get mixed up. A server might forget to tell the kitchen something important, or the kitchen staff might misunderstand the request. This is especially easy to happen when things are busy and noisy.

Right now, some methods for finding allergens use things like special sensors (biosensors), light systems (infrared systems), or lab tests (ELISA techniques). These methods do work, but they can be made much, much better when we add AI to them. (ambiq.com/blog/sniffing-out-the-benefits-of-ai-in-allergen-testing/)

Introducing Voice AI for Allergy Protocols

So, how does voice AI for allergy protocols help fix these problems?

Think of voice AI for allergy protocols as a smart system that uses talking to help manage food sensitivities and cross-contamination risks. It mixes artificial intelligence that can understand conversation with huge lists of information about different allergens. The goal is to create a system you can talk to, leaving your hands free, to help make sure food is safe from allergens.

Let’s look at the main parts that make this technology work:

  • Hearing and Understanding Your Voice: This is called Voice Recognition. It’s what lets the system understand what you say without you needing to type or tap anything. This is super useful in places like a kitchen where your hands might be busy or dirty. You can just speak your instructions or questions.
  • Figuring Out What You Mean: This part is called Natural Language Processing (NLP). It’s more than just understanding the words; it helps the AI understand the meaning behind your questions, even if you phrase them slightly differently. So, if you ask about nuts, dairy, or gluten, the NLP helps the system process the request correctly and provide the right information about ingredients or how something was prepared.
  • Getting Smarter Over Time: This is done using Machine Learning (ML). The AI system learns from every interaction. The more people use it and the more information it gets, the better it becomes at understanding requests, giving accurate information, and helping with allergy protocols. It keeps improving its ability to recognize voices and respond correctly.
  • Connecting Safely: The system needs to get information from places that store details about ingredients, recipes, and known allergens. It connects to these systems using secure links called APIs (Application Programming Interfaces). Think of an API as a secure digital handshake that allows different computer systems to talk to each other safely. This is really important to prevent anyone from getting unauthorized access to sensitive information, like details about someone’s specific allergies or health information. Secure connections are key to preventing data breaches.

How Voice AI Enhances Allergy Protocol Adherence

One of the biggest benefits of using voice AI for allergy protocols is how it helps make sure everyone follows the rules the same way, every single time. It builds a strong structure for carrying out allergy protocols consistently.

Here’s how it helps ensure that allergen management steps are followed closely:

  • Making Steps Standard: The Voice AI system guides the user through a very specific set of steps. It will ask them to confirm certain things, like whether the food preparation area has been cleaned to avoid allergens, or if they’ve checked the label on an ingredient. It goes through the exact same checklist every time. This stops people from missing steps or doing things differently, which is a major way to prevent dangerous variability in how allergy protocols are followed.
  • Checking Ingredients Fast and Smart: These AI systems can connect to huge, detailed databases that contain loads of information about food ingredients. They can quickly check what’s in a food item against a long list of allergens. The technology can even go deeper, analyzing the ingredients by looking at their molecular patterns and protein structures to find possible triggers for allergies. This real-time analysis helps identify potential issues quickly.
  • Spotting Cross-Contamination Risks: Preventing cross-contamination (when a tiny bit of an allergen gets into food it shouldn’t be in) is crucial. AI can help monitor environments, especially in food factories. It can even work with other smart systems, like cameras (computer vision systems) that can ‘see’ if ingredients are being handled correctly, or sensors in the air (environmental sensors) that might detect airborne allergens. This helps identify risky situations before they lead to a problem.
  • Checking Food Without Ruining It: Voice AI can also connect with advanced testing equipment. Some amazing technologies, like hyperspectral imaging or near-infrared spectroscopy, can check food for allergens without having to take a sample or damage the food item. Voice AI can interact with these systems, making the testing process faster and more efficient, while keeping the food safe and maintaining its quality.
  • Keeping a Clear Record: Every single time someone uses the Voice AI system to follow an allergy protocol step, the system can automatically make a record of it. This creates a clear, step-by-step history (an auditable record) of what was done. This documentation is super valuable. It lets managers easily see that the allergy protocols were followed correctly. It also helps identify if there are certain steps that people often forget or find confusing, so training or the process itself can be made better.

By implementing these features, voice AI for allergy protocols takes the guesswork and variability out of safety procedures, ensuring that critical steps are followed consistently and documented properly.

Real-World Applications of AI Voice Agents for Allergen Safety

Where can we actually see AI voice agents for allergen safety being used? This technology isn’t just an idea; it’s being applied in many different places to help prevent serious allergen problems.

Here are some examples of how AI voice agents for allergen safety are making a difference in various industries:

  • In Restaurants and Places That Serve Food:
    • Imagine a server taking an order from a customer with a peanut allergy. Instead of looking down at a tablet or piece of paper, they can speak to a voice AI system through a headset. The system can confirm the allergy and guide the server through double-checking ingredients or special preparation instructions, all while the server keeps eye contact with the customer. AI voice agents are increasingly powering multilingual restaurant orders, ensuring accuracy regardless of the language spoken.
    • In the kitchen, a chef is preparing a dish for someone with a gluten intolerance. They can use voice commands to confirm ingredient substitutions or verify that specific gluten-free allergy protocols (like using separate cutting boards or pans) have been followed, keeping their hands free to continue cooking.
    • Even in busy drive-throughs, voice AI can be used at the point of sale to ensure allergen requests are accurately captured and communicated to the kitchen without slowing down the service. The system can prompt the order taker to confirm the allergy and flag the order appropriately. For restaurants, this includes managing crucial incoming calls with allergy requests.
  • In Hospitals and Healthcare:
    • Before a nurse gives a patient medication, they can use a voice AI system to quickly verify the patient’s known allergies against the medication’s components. This hands-free check is critical in preventing dangerous allergic reactions to medicine.
    • Hospital dietary departments prepare thousands of meals every day. Voice AI can guide kitchen staff in ensuring that each patient’s meal matches their specific dietary restrictions and documented allergies. The staff can confirm ingredients and preparation steps using voice commands while handling food trays.
    • In an emergency room, when seconds count, doctors or nurses might use a voice AI system to quickly access a patient’s medical history for critical allergen information if the patient is unable to communicate.
  • In Food Factories and Manufacturing:
    • On a production line, workers might need to confirm that the ingredients being used are free from specific allergens before a batch of food is made. They can speak to a voice AI system to verify lot numbers or check ingredient certifications hands-free, ensuring allergy protocols are followed at a large scale.
    • Quality assurance teams regularly check that safety procedures are being followed. Instead of filling out paper checklists, they can use voice interaction with an AI system to document their checks for allergy protocol compliance, creating an automatic digital record.
    • After equipment has been used for products containing allergens, it needs thorough cleaning to prevent cross-contamination in the next batch. Maintenance staff can use voice AI to be guided through the specific cleaning allergy protocols for different machines, confirming each step is completed properly.
  • In Grocery Stores and Retail:
    • A customer in a supermarket might ask a store associate if a certain product contains nuts. The associate can use a handheld device with voice AI to instantly access the product’s detailed allergen information from a database, providing accurate answers quickly to help the customer make safe choices.
    • At the deli counter, staff slicing different meats and cheeses need to avoid cross-contamination. A voice AI system could prompt them to clean the slicer between serving customers with different allergen concerns or confirm they are using designated allergen-safe tools.
    • In a bakery, where airborne flour or nuts are common, voice AI can help staff confirm they are using ingredients from allergen-free storage areas or ensure tools used for gluten-free or nut-free items are kept separate and clean, following specific allergy protocols.

These real-world examples show how AI voice agents for allergen safety are providing practical, hands-free support to staff across many different settings, helping them follow allergy protocols more reliably and prevent incidents.

Implementing Voice AI for Allergy Protocols: Considerations

Bringing voice AI for allergy protocols into a business or organization isn’t just about buying the technology; it requires careful planning. To make sure it works well and actually improves safety, there are several important things to think about.

Here are some crucial points businesses need to consider when they decide to adopt voice AI for allergy protocols:

  • Keeping Information Safe and Following Rules: Allergen information, especially in healthcare settings, is sensitive health data. Any system that handles this information must have very strong security features to protect it. This includes using secure APIs (those digital handshakes we talked about) to make sure that data is transferred safely between systems and to prevent anyone who shouldn’t see the data from getting access. Preventing data breaches and misuse is incredibly important. Also, depending on the industry (like healthcare or even certain food production regulated by health agencies), there are specific rules and laws about how data must be handled. The system needs to help the organization follow these rules. Systems can even be designed with ‘audit-ready’ frameworks and specific operational controls that make it easier to show regulators that you are following all the necessary safety and privacy rules. (voiceoc.com/blogs/voice-ai-in-healthcare), (kommunicate.io/blog/must-have-voice-ai-compliances-for-bfsi/)
  • Making It Work With What You Already Have: Most places already have systems for managing ingredients, inventory, or customer orders (like point-of-sale systems). The voice AI for allergy protocols system needs to connect smoothly with these existing systems. If it can’t easily get information from your current allergen database or tell your order system that a meal has an allergy flag, it won’t be as effective. Seamless integration is key to providing complete safety coverage.
  • Teaching Staff How to Use It: It’s not enough to just install the system. Staff need to be properly trained on how to talk to the Voice AI, what kinds of questions it can answer, and how to use it as part of their daily work. Training should also cover understanding what the system can and cannot do, and how it fits into the overall allergy protocol and safety plan. People need to trust the system and know how to use it correctly to get the most benefit.
  • Protecting People’s Privacy: When designing these systems, especially if they store or process information about specific individuals’ allergies, privacy must be a top priority. This means building privacy features in from the very beginning, not just adding them later. This concept is called “privacy by design.” It’s essential when handling sensitive health information related to allergies to ensure data is handled responsibly and legally. (voiceoc.com/blogs/voice-ai-in-healthcare)
  • Checking and Testing the System Regularly: The system relies on accurate information about allergens and correct understanding of commands. Allergens don’t change often, but new ingredients are introduced, recipes change, and the system’s own learning can be improved. The Voice AI system needs to be tested and checked regularly to make sure it’s still correctly identifying allergens and giving accurate guidance on allergy protocols. This continuous validation is vital to maintain accuracy over time.
  • Having a Backup Plan: What happens if the internet goes down or the Voice AI system has a technical problem? Organizations need clear backup procedures for these situations. Staff should know what to do if they can’t use the Voice AI – how to access allergen information manually, who to ask for help, and what steps to take to ensure safety isn’t compromised while the system is unavailable. They also need a plan for what to do if the AI expresses uncertainty about allergen information.

Thinking through these points carefully will help organizations successfully implement voice AI for allergy protocols and make a real positive impact on safety.
